Static Review (2012)

 

Static is hidden gem that most horror fans have missed.  It has mind blowing surprise ending.

The Story

The Wades is married couple who is struggling with lost of their 3 year old son.  One night, a mysterious visitor turns up at their house claiming that “They” are after her.  Soon the mysterious stalkers with a mask break into the home and terrorizing the couple.  The couple soon find themselves struggling to survive.

The Review (Spoiler Free)

Static starts out as typical home invasion horror staring Milo Ventimiglia, Sarah Shahi, and Sara Paxton who plays a strange woman who knocking on their door in the middle of the night.

The movie starts off bit slow.  The movie takes its time to develop its characters and their back stories in the beginning.  The movie starts to get interesting with we are introduced to Rachel character played by Sara Paxton.  After that, we basically see the couple fleeing from largely invisible intruders wearing strange gas masks and hoodies. The couple run from one room of their house to the other, hear some noises, argue a bit, then go to the next room and do the same.  This goes on for little while.

But as you sit through the movie, you can sense that there is big mystery revealing at the end of the movie, but you just can’t figure it out.  It’s relatively easy in one sense to figure out a large part of what ‘has’ happened because they usually tip it off through out the movie. But this movie does good job holding off any hint of revealing some of the mysteries.

At the end, it is worth sit through the movie because of the surprise ending.

Anyway, for the directorial debut and the theme of the film, I think they did a decent job with the story considering it’s low budget movie. It you want to be bit more critical, they could have come up with a tad more substance or complexity to draw us in a little more.  But over all, it is good story.

All and all, it is a solid, well made horror film. Depending on your personal taste concerning these types of movies.  If you appreciate imaginative themes with surprise ending, then you should find it fairly entertaining.  But, if you are more of a hard core ‘Realist’ and do not suspend disbelief easily, this may not be the kind of film for you.

In the Nutshell

Static started out as a typical home invasion horror, but it’s far from it.  So sit back and watch the movie until the end.  I give 5 out of 5 stars.
